If you have an Irish name, you may have found yourself explaining how to pronounce it once or twice (or maybe fifty).
It definitely sounds familiar to us which is why we knew exactly what the people in the video below were talking about.
The guys over at Facts decided to ask a few people with Irish names to explain just how annoying it is when people continually get your name wrong.
Pronunciation, spelling, the inclusion/exclusion of a fada...these are just some of the main bugbears.
